Panorama Pozzuoli by Italics

September 10–14, 2025 – Pozzuoli, Campania, Italy

Panorama Pozzuoli brings together works by forty-seven international artists—including Maurizio Cattelan—presented by Italics, a dynamic cultural network of leading Italian galleries whose focuses range from fourteenth-century to contemporary art.

The fifth in the Panorama series, the exhibition takes place across Pozzuoli in Campania, Italy, overlooking the Tyrrhenian Sea. Inspired by the city—where myth is intertwined with history and nature manifests itself in spectacular and powerful forms.

Panorama Pozzuoli is curated by Chiara Parisi, director of the Centre Pompidou-Metz, France, and unfolds along a path through churches, underground tunnels, panoramic terraces, ancient remains, and volcanic landscapes with five days of events, performances and special projects.
